当前位置 主页 > 技术大全 >

    VMware虚拟机:设置自动启动教程
    vmware虚拟机设置自动启动

    栏目:技术大全 时间:2025-03-23 02:23



    VMware虚拟机设置自动启动:提升效率与可靠性的关键步骤 在当今高度信息化和自动化的企业环境中,虚拟化技术已经成为提高资源利用率、降低成本和增强业务灵活性的重要手段

        VMware作为虚拟化技术的领导者,其产品在数据中心、云计算和桌面虚拟化等领域得到了广泛应用

        然而,仅仅部署虚拟机(VM)并不足以充分发挥虚拟化技术的潜力

        为了确保关键业务的连续性和高效运行,设置虚拟机自动启动成为了一个不可忽视的环节

        本文将深入探讨如何在VMware环境中配置虚拟机自动启动,以及这一设置带来的诸多益处

         一、虚拟机自动启动的重要性 1.业务连续性保障 在高度依赖信息技术的现代企业中,任何服务中断都可能导致重大的经济损失和声誉损害

        通过设置虚拟机自动启动,可以在物理主机重启或故障恢复后立即自动重启关键业务应用,最大限度地减少服务中断时间,确保业务连续性

         2.提高运维效率 手动启动每台虚拟机不仅耗时费力,还容易出错

        特别是在大型虚拟化环境中,手动管理可能成为运维人员的沉重负担

        自动启动功能可以大大减轻这一负担,使运维团队能够将更多精力集中在优化性能和解决复杂问题上

         3.资源优化与成本节约 自动启动还能帮助更有效地管理资源

        例如,在夜间或低负载时段,非关键虚拟机可以被配置为不自动启动,从而节省电力和计算资源

        这不仅有利于环境保护,还能显著降低运营成本

         二、VMware虚拟机自动启动的配置方法 VMware提供了多种工具和方法来实现虚拟机的自动启动,其中最常用的是vSphere High Availability(HA)和vSphere Distributed Resource Scheduler(DRS)的结合使用,以及vSphere Client中的启动/关闭策略设置

         1.利用vSphere HA实现自动故障恢复 vSphere HA是VMware提供的一项高可用性功能,它能够在主机发生故障时自动重启受影响的虚拟机

        虽然其主要目的是故障恢复,但通过设置适当的重启优先级,也可以间接实现虚拟机的自动启动

         配置步骤: 1. 启用vSphere HA:在vCenter Server中,选择集群,点击“配置”选项卡,然后在“服务”下启用vSphere HA

         2. 设置虚拟机重启优先级:在虚拟机的设置中,可以找到“HA”相关的选项,如“HA 重启优先级”

        根据需要,将关键虚拟机设置为“最高”优先级

         2.使用vSphere DRS和启动/关闭策略 vSphere DRS负责在集群内动态分配资源,而启动/关闭策略则允许管理员定义虚拟机的启动顺序和条件

         配置步骤: 1. 启用DRS:在vCenter Server中,选择集群,启用DRS并配置自动化级别(如完全自动化)

         2. 创建启动/关闭策略:在vCenter Server的“集群设置”下,找到“虚拟机启动/关闭”策略

        创建一个新策略,根据业务需求定义虚拟机的启动顺序、延迟时间和依赖关系

         3. 应用策略:将创建的启动/关闭策略分配给相应的虚拟机或虚拟机组

         3.通过vSphere Client直接设置 对于较简单的场景,也可以直接在vSphere Client中为虚拟机配置启动和关闭计划

         配置步骤: 1. 选择虚拟机:在vSphere Client中,导航到目标虚拟机

         2. 配置计划任务:在虚拟机的“摘要”页面,点击“计划任务”,然后添加一个新的“启动虚拟机”或“关闭虚拟机”任务

        设置任务的时间、频率和重复模式

         三、实施中的注意事项与挑战 尽管配置虚拟机自动启动看似简单,但在实际操作中仍需注意以下几点,以确保设置的有效性和安全性

         1.避免启动风暴 在大型集群中,如果所有虚拟机都设置为同时启动,可能会导致网络拥塞和资源争用,即所谓的“启动风暴”

        因此,合理配置启动顺序和延迟时间至关重要

         2.依赖关系管理 某些虚拟机可能依赖于其他服务或虚拟机先启动

        例如,数据库服务器通常需要在应用服务器之前启动

        正确管理这些依赖关系可以确保服务的顺利启动

         3.安全性考虑 自动启动功能虽然方便,但也增加了安全风险

        例如,如果攻击者能够控制或影响虚拟机的启动过程,就可能利用这一机制发起攻击

        因此,应确保只有授权用户才能修改启动策略,并定期进行安全审计

         4.监控与故障排查 实施自动启动后,建立一套有效的监控机制至关重要

        这有助于及时发现并解决启动失败的问题,防止服务长时间中断

         四、结论 VMware虚拟机自动启动是一项强大的功能,它不仅能够显著提升业务连续性和运维效率,还能通过资源优化帮助企业降低成本

        然而,要充分发挥这一功能的潜力,需要细致规划、合理配置以及持续的监控与维护

        通过遵循本文提供的指南和注意事项,企业可以确保虚拟机在需要时能够迅速、可靠地启动,为业务的稳定运行提供坚实保障

        在快速变化的数字时代,这样的自动化能力将成为企业保持竞争力的关键因素之一